Generally, stop light and stop sign violations are misdemeanors in Maryland. A red light ticket typically carries a $140 fine. And for violations leading to an accident, the fine is increased to $180. Drivers convicted of a stop sign violation are looking at $110 in fines. It preserves and makes accessible all plats filed …In Maryland, the law says that points will stay on your driving record for three years from the violation date. That means these records appear on your public record and are visible to your insurance company and even potential employers for three full years. Attend a Defensive Driving Course. One effective way to reduce points on your driving record is by enrolling in a Maryland-approved defensive driving course. Completing this course can remove up to three points from your record. Each violation in MD will leave points on ...Requirements. Minimum age is 18 years and 0 months. Drivers must hold a provisional license for a minimum of 18 months and be conviction-free during that period. If under 21, the applicant's license and record must be alcohol-free. With so many options available, it c...at least (5) five years of experience providing capital to small, minority-owned, women-owned, and disadvantaged borrowers within the last five (5) years.A Maryland Motor Vehicle Record (MVR) functions as a driving report card. It is an official record provided by the Maryland Motor Vehicle Administration (MVA) that includes crucial information about your driving history, including the type of license you hold, the date it expires, any points or suspensions, and any traffic infractions.

How to Request Your Driving Record in Maryland. In Maryland, you can request for a driving record in person, by mail, or online. The fee for a non-certified driving record is $9.00, while for a certified record it’s $12.00. Fees are non-refundable. As of July 1, 2000, every driving and motor vehicle record in the State of Maryland is closed unless you request, in writing, that your records be open to the public. Use this handy guide to check traffic fines and keep track of your drivin... Through its traffic records program in Maryland, the MVA maintains comprehensive traffic records statewide. Persons interested in looking up their traffic records may contact the MVA to purchase driving or vehicle records. In Maryland, interested parties may purchase three (3)-year records, vehicle registration, and the complete driving history.
